Assume you have been provided following chemicals and equipment to produce gold (Au) nanoparticles,

Chemicals: hydrogen tetrachloroaurate trihydrate, (HAuCl43H2O), sodium citrate dehydrate (Na3C6H5O72H2O), water. Equipment: balance, measurer, hot stirring plate; beaker, and stirrer bar.

  1. (a) Write a chemical reaction equation based on above experiment. Explain the reason that causes the color of the colloid. (5 marks)
  2. (b) Further experiments show; the red color of the colloid changes to blue by adding 5 drops of 1M NaCl to a vial containing 3 mL fresh gold colloids. However, the red color of Au colloidal does not change if 5 drops of 1M sugar are added. Based on the fact that the citrate anions cover the surface of each nanoparticle, explain what keeps the nanoparticles from sticking together (aggregating) in the original solution. (12 marks)

(c) Why does adding the salt solution (NaCl) produce a different result from adding the sugar solution? (8 marks)
